21CSI Names Charles L. Hopkins III Vice President, Global Services Group
Posted on May 12th 2009
21st Century Systems, Inc. (21CSI) announced today that Charles L. Hopkins III has been named vice president in the newly launched Global Services Group (GSG). The GSG is 21CSI’s newest venture and will supply new and existing clients with subject matter experts in a variety of program management and acquisition support roles.
In his new position as a member of the GSG executive team, Mr. Hopkins will focus on developing the initial service offerings and recruiting the management team and workforce for the federal sector. He will work directly with the GSG senior vice president, Mr. James Ballard, to build the Global Services Group. Initially, the GSG will provide program management and acquisition support services; technical, design and engineering subject matter experts; and financial management expertise to the U.S. Department of Defense, Department of Homeland Security, and federal civilian agencies.
Mr. Hopkins has over 10 years of executive experience in the government and commercial sectors. Most recently, he served as the assistant secretary for operations, security, and preparedness with the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), where he was responsible for ensuring the VA’s ability to perform its mission-essential functions under all circumstances.
Prior to his service at the VA, Mr. Hopkins was the Federal Emergency Management Association’s (FEMA) director for the Office of National Security Coordination, which provided department and agency leadership for the Federal Executive Branch Continuity of Operations (COOP), Continuity of Government (COG), and Contingency Programs. Working closely with the White House and DHS, he developed guidance and established common standards for agencies to use in developing viable, executable COOP and COG plans; facilitated interagencycoordination; and oversaw and assessed the status of COOP and COG capabilities for the entire federal executive branch.
Mr. Hopkins previously served in a number of leadership roles including director of Emergency Programs and chief of staff to the assistant secretary for management/CFO in the Department of the Treasury. He was responsible for the day-to-day operations and for directing the implementation of the assistant secretary's priorities and policies.
